Four-star shooting guard on board at Pitt
Jim Snyder
Panther-lair.com Earlier this week Pitt picked up a verbal commitment from Chester shooting guard Nasir Robinson (6-5, 210).
Robinson played AAU Basketball for Team Final.
Robinson, who has yet to qualify, said, "I will be working very hard to get my grades in order. It will be a top priority. I definitely will be working hard."
Later this month Chester (No. 3) takes on No. 1 Schenley (12-2) and Pitt commit DeJuan Blair.
Robinson picked Pitt over Villanova, Kentucky and Miami of Florida.
